This G3 Red Wine from Bodega ValleYglesias presents this Red Wine from D.O. Vinos de Madrid (Spain) made with Garnacha, Syrah and Tempranillo grape varieties.
Aging/Breeding
The G3 Red Wine is aged for 9 months in French oak barrels.
Vineyard and Winemaking
This red wine is made from three varieties from different vineyards and vineyards. The Garnacha variety comes from various sites in San Martín de Valdeiglesias with different altitudes and orientations, with weathered granitic soil and the vines have an average age of between 25 and 70 years. The Syrah comes from Casilla de Don Carlos where the soils are more sandy and are at an altitude of 820 meters. Finally, the Tempranillo comes from La Aliseda, where the soils are sandy and at an altitude of 650 meters.
Once the bunches are harvested and taken to the winery, they undergo cold pre-fermentation maceration and then partial destemming of the grapes. Once fermentation is complete, the must is pressed.
The name of the red wine G3 receives its name where the G refers to the Garnacha and the number 3 to the combination of the different vineyards with their respective characteristics to elaborate a perfect synergy in the wine.
ValleYglesias Winery
ValleYglesias is the result of a “madness” of two brothers in the late nineties who came from worlds other than wine and catering, but decided to bet on the land where they came from to create something unique and different. They decided to combine sport and music to offer a proposal with a young, carefree and lively character. Currently they export more than half of their production, but they are also recognized locally in Madrid and the Sierra de Gredos.
The madness continued and they decided to enter the world of restoration and created the ValleYiglesiasRestaurant where they continued in their line of not losing their essence and demonstrate their combination of tradition and modernity always aiming at quality above all.
